Socko: A Comprehensive Guide to Finding This Rare Infinity Nikki Crafting Material
Socko, a surprisingly rare insect in Infinity Nikki (despite its sock-like appearance!), is primarily found in Florawish and Breezy Meadow. These elusive creatures are typically located under Woolfruit Trees on sunny days. Their scarcity makes daily collection essential for any stylist aiming to keep their inventory stocked.
All Seven Socko Locations:
Socko is notoriously shy; approach stealthily. A pink net indicator and a net icon above the Socko signal your chance to capture it.
Location 1: Starting at the Stylist's Guild Front Gate Warp Spire, head southeast to a rock beneath a Woolfruit Tree in the grassy field.
Location 2: From Location 1, travel east across the river to a small house with flower bushes. The Socko is near the house, under a tree.
Location 3: Teleport to the In Front of the Mayor’s Residence Warp Spire and go north, behind the house. The Socko will be on a rock under a Woolfruit Tree.
Location 4: Fast travel to the Bug Catcher’s Cabin Warp Spire and head northeast into the forest.
Location 5: Continue southeast deeper into the forest, towards the Swan Gazebo. The Socko is on a rock near the gazebo, overlooking the water.
Location 6: Travel to the Meadow Wharf Warp Spire (near the Whimcycle shop). Go southeast and carefully search near the Challenge spot.
Location 7: Located east of Location 6, near the cliff and the roaming horses.
Renting a bike is recommended for quicker access to Locations 6 and 7.
Important Note: While the in-game map tracker shows Socko locations, remember that they respawn daily at 4:00 AM.
